Minimum PHP Memory limit requirement

Open Crixu opened this issue 4 years ago • 5 comments

Neither on https://wordpress.org/about/requirements/ nor in the handbook we talk about the minimum PHP memory limit to run WordPress nor we give a recommendation. IMHO we as the hosting team should at least give a recommendation other hosts can rely on.

I think we are not doing any recommendation, but explaining how to change the option if needed.

We should tell what are the actual default memory config for both of the options and then, explain that these are the numbers for an installation without a lot of calculations, and that you should change it if have problems, limited to the server and PHP limits.
